Indulge in the comforting flavors of Gladys Sweet Onion Sausage Casserole, a hearty and flavorful dish that brings together caramelized sweet onions, savory Italian sausage, and creamy layers of cheesy potatoes. Perfectly seasoned with dried thyme, black pepper, and a touch of sharp cheddar and mozzarella, this casserole is topped with golden, crispy panko breadcrumbs for the ultimate texture. With its rich cheese sauce and melt-in-your-mouth layers, this casserole makes an irresistible centerpiece for family dinners, potlucks, or holiday feasts. Ready in just over an hour, this dish serves six and is a true crowd-pleaser that combines the warmth of classic comfort food with gourmet flair.
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and grease a 9x13-inch casserole dish with cooking spray or butter.
Peel and slice sweet onions thinly. Heat a large skillet over medium heat, add butter, and sauté the onions until caramelized and golden brown, about 15 minutes. Remove from skillet and set aside.
In the same skillet, cook the sausage over medium heat, breaking it up with a wooden spoon, until browned and fully cooked. Drain excess fat and set aside.
Peel the potatoes and slice them into thin rounds, about 1/8-inch thick. Set aside.
In a medium saucepan over medium heat, melt 2 tablespoons of butter. Stir in the flour and cook for 1-2 minutes until the mixture forms a paste. Gradually whisk in the milk, stirring constantly to avoid lumps. Cook until slightly thickened, about 3-4 minutes.
Remove the saucepan from heat and stir in sharp cheddar cheese, mozzarella cheese, salt, pepper, and dried thyme until smooth and creamy.
Layer half of the sliced potatoes in the bottom of the prepared casserole dish. Top with half of the cooked sausage and half of the caramelized onions. Pour half of the cheese sauce over the top.
Repeat the layers with the remaining potatoes, sausage, onions, and cheese sauce.
In a small bowl, toss the panko breadcrumbs with olive oil until evenly coated. Sprinkle the breadcrumb mixture over the casserole.
Cover the dish loosely with foil and bake in the preheated oven for 30 minutes. Remove the foil and continue baking for another 15 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and bubbly.
Remove the casserole from the oven and let it cool for 5-10 minutes. Garnish with freshly chopped parsley before serving.
